Output e0d40d805df31339afe54fee80636494f1a4584ed75128d848cc02800b0ba824:41

value
491225
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96e14e2b60b2abf6a3a142df2f9594a948578e8b OP_EQUAL
address
3FSoBoqprg7sLiRqLmgsvJYNUA81KuStty
transaction
e0d40d805df31339afe54fee80636494f1a4584ed75128d848cc02800b0ba824
confirmations
140893
spent
true